Sat 718082624672260

decimal
143616.2624672260
degree
0°143616′480″2624672260‴
percentile
34.194410736292916%
name
itmmmupzecz
cycle
0
epoch
0
period
71
block
143616
offset
2624672260
timestamp
rarity
common